Trying to Run while hurt. . . .

It has been a couple weeks since I have last posted on this site.  There has been alot going on with me physically.  I hurt my right knee when I did 30 miles in a weekend. 

Not running has really got me in a mood that I do not like to be in most days.  I understand that your body needs time to recover, but why can’t it just keep going I tell myself.  I try and think of everything I can be doing in lieu of running and there is nothing that I like to do.  I started stretching and doing power yoga.  I have found that this is very helpful for me to do during my off time from running.  This weekned I was suppose to run a half marathon but I had to pull out of it.  My fitness level is being depleted quickly.

I did run once on the tread and I had to stop because the pain was so bad.  I have been doing some running specific drills for my IT band.

Today I ran for the first time in a week and it was not that bad.  I was able to finish the run and the pain was not that bad at all.  It hurts around mile 3 and 4 but other than that it gets better as I go longer.

I was able to do 6.01 miles in my window today and that was my only goal.  I did 7:51 pace which keeps me right in my window.  I think that I will not run outside that window anymore during training runs.  I think this is why I got hurt because I go out for every run as though I was racing.  I need to relax and let the time come to me.  It will come if I working within my windows.  I got hungry and did not want to disappoint myself. 

I going to do alot of easy runs now to get back into it this coming week.  I am also going to step up my stretching on a daily basis.
